A bakery company is considering one capital budgeting project involving the replacement of a sophisticated brick​ oven, and anot

her capital budgeting project involving research and development into synthetic food substitutes. Which of the following statements is MOST correct concerning the riskminusadjusted discount​ rate(s) for the​ projects?
A. The rate should be the same for both projects because they are being considered by one company with the same common shareholders.
B. The rate should be higher for the replacement project because the company is more certain of the returns from a project similar to their existing business.
C. The rate will likely be higher for the replacement project because the likelihood of success is higher.
D. The rate will likely be higher for the research and development project because of the uncertainty involved with research and development projects.

Answer:

D. The rate will likely be higher for the research and development project because of the uncertainty involved with research and development projects.

A type of analysis to understand Able's availability of resources to pay its short-term cash requirements is known as a liquidity measure.

<h3>What is liquidity?</h3>

Liquidity can be defined as the rate at which an asset or resource such as physical equipment, can be used to purchase any goods or services. This ultimately implies that, liquidity is a characteristics (quality) of money as a medium of exchange around the world.

In Financial accounting, liquidity is simply a measure of the availability of resources to pay current, liabilities, short-term cash requirements, or operating expenses of an entrepreneur or business firm.

Therefore, an analysis of the availability of resources is typically aimed at a company's funding requirements and ability to meet its financial obligations.
